Energy Efficiency

When it comes to cooling large spaces, energy efficiency is an important factor to consider. Not only does it help reduce your carbon footprint, but it also saves you money on electricity costs. High velocity fans with Energy Star ratings are a great option for those looking for an eco-friendly and cost-effective cooling solution. Energy Star is a government-backed program that identifies and promotes energy-efficient products.

Fans with an Energy Star rating meet strict energy efficiency guidelines set by the Environmental Protection Agency (EPA), ensuring they use less energy without sacrificing performance. Aside from Energy Star ratings, it's also important to pay attention to the wattage requirements of high velocity fans. Wattage is a measure of how much power the fan needs to function. The lower the wattage, the more energy-efficient the fan is. Look for fans with low wattage requirements to save on electricity costs in the long run.

Combining Multiple Fans

When it comes to cooling large spaces, high velocity fans are a top choice. These powerful fans are designed to move a large amount of air at high speeds, making them perfect for warehouses, gyms, and outdoor events. But what if you need even more cooling power? That's where combining multiple fans comes in. Strategic placement is key when it comes to combining multiple fans for maximum cooling. By strategically placing fans in different areas of the space, you can create a cross breeze that will help circulate the air more efficiently.

This can be especially helpful in larger spaces where one fan may not be enough to cool the entire area. Another strategy for combining multiple fans is experimenting with speeds and directions. High velocity fans typically have multiple speed settings, so you can adjust the speed of each fan to find the perfect balance for your space. Additionally, try experimenting with different fan directions to see which setup provides the most effective cooling.

Floor Fans

Floor fans are the most common type of high velocity fan and are typically used for cooling large open spaces such as warehouses or gyms. They come in a variety of sizes and can range from small portable fans to larger industrial-sized models. Floor fans are designed to be placed on the ground and can be easily moved around to different areas as needed.

Wall-Mounted Fans

Wall-mounted fans are a great option for areas with limited floor space. They are designed to be mounted on a wall, freeing up valuable floor space while still providing powerful air movement.

These fans are often used in commercial settings such as restaurants or offices, but can also be used in homes.

Ceiling Fans

Ceiling fans are another popular choice for cooling large spaces. They are typically larger than floor or wall-mounted fans and are mounted directly to the ceiling. Ceiling fans are great for areas with high ceilings, as they can help circulate air throughout the entire space. They also come in a variety of styles and designs, making them a functional and stylish addition to any room.
